  • Patent number: 11959313
    Abstract: A latch assembly for an access door of a storage compartment in a vehicle, includes a locking bar configured to move into an engaged configuration which enables the access door to be placed and held into a closed position and a disengaged configuration which permits the access door to be placed into an opened position; and an automatic locking mechanism including a shape memory alloy (SMA) actuator configured to be coupled to the access door, and further including a locking feature operably coupled to a portion of the locking bar, and configured to engage and disengage the SMA actuator which is electrically energized to move into a locked position to prohibit the locking feature from moving. A latch assembly for an access door of a storage compartment in a vehicle includes an SMA actuator configured to move the locking bar into the disengaged configuration with the storage compartment.

  • Patent number: 11335985
    Abstract: A tunable microwave system includes at least two elements, each element being chosen from a propagating guide, an evanescent guide, a resonator, and at least one coupling device arranged between the two elements and configured to couple the two elements to each other, the coupling device having a holder having an aperture and having at least one elongate element the shape of which is elongate in a polarization direction contained in a plane of the aperture, the elongate element being securely fastened to the perimeter of the aperture at at least one end, the coupling device being configured to be rotatable about an axis substantially perpendicular to the plane of the aperture so as to modify a value of the polarization direction and so that the coupling between the two elements is dependent on the value of the polarization direction.
